Oshawa to Welcome 2026 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championship
Canada to Host 2026 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championships
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email
Oshawa, Ontario, has been chosen as the venue for the 2026 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championship, which will take place from September 29 to October 4 at Oshawa Civic Fields. The hosting rights were awarded to Lacrosse Canada by the Pan-American Lacrosse Association after a competitive bidding process.

This Pan-American event will kick off the qualification journey for the 2028 Olympic Games in Los Angeles, pending final approval from the International Olympic Committee.

The championships will feature top men’s and women’s sixes national teams from across the Pan-American region, making it a significant event on the global sixes stage. Teams competing in Oshawa will aim for advancement to the 2027 World Lacrosse Sixes Championships, which includes the best 16 men’s and women’s teams worldwide and is a key qualifier for LA28.

The event will be held at Oshawa Civic Fields, a premier multi-field facility known for its history of hosting lacrosse events. This past fall, it welcomed fans from around the globe during the World Lacrosse Super Sixes, marking a successful international gathering. Situated in Durham Region’s heart, Oshawa has long been seen as a vital area for lacrosse development in Ontario and throughout Canada.

This championship is an exciting opportunity for Canadian lacrosse fans to witness elite international sixes competition while supporting their sport on its path to Olympic participation. Hosting this event in Oshawa brings global attention to an enthusiastic lacrosse community and offers fans a chance to engage with top-level play.

Lacrosse Canada Executive Director Terry Rayner said: “I’m thrilled that Oshawa has been chosen to host the 2026 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championships this fall. Durham has long been the hub for lacrosse in Ontario, and this international event – the first step on the road to the 2028 Olympics – offers a tremendous opportunity to showcase our community and the sport we love.”

Oshawa Mayor Dan Carter said: “We are honoured to be selected to host the 2026 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championships. Our community has a deep-rooted history and connection to the sport of lacrosse, and this event will further position Oshawa as a premier destination for lacrosse and international sport. We look forward to welcoming athletes, coaches, families and fans from participating Pan Am countries to the great City of Oshawa.”

The Pan-American region has previously hosted several WL championship qualifying events. Last year saw Auburndale, Florida host the Pan-American Women’s Lacrosse Championship; this August Kingston, Jamaica will holdthe Men’s Championship.

PALA President Ann Kitt-Carpenetti stated: “On behalf of PALA, we’re thrilled to award hosting rights forthe 2026Pan-American Sixes Lacrosse Championshipsto Lacrosse Canada. The Pan-American Sixes Championships are part of an expanding series of continental qualification events taking place worldwide including those across Europe and Asia-Pacific as part of World Lacrosse’s global Olympic qualification framework. More details about continental allocations along with information on full Olympic qualifications should be revealed by World Lacrosseshortly.

Further information about team confirmations and competition formats will be shared as we get closer tothe Championships.
